Operational Challenges and Strategic Considerations for Operators

Offering fast payouts is not without its operational challenges. Casinos must implement robust payment processing systems, integrate with multiple payment providers, and adhere to stringent security protocols to ensure the safety and integrity of transactions. Furthermore, operators need to comply with anti-money laundering (AML) and know-your-customer (KYC) regulations, which can sometimes slow down the payout process. One of the primary operational hurdles is selecting the right payment providers. Not all payment processors are equally efficient or reliable, and some may not be available in Iceland. Operators must carefully evaluate the options, considering factors such as processing times, fees, security features, and customer support. Furthermore, casinos need to establish clear payout policies and communicate them transparently to players. This includes specifying processing times, withdrawal limits, and any associated fees. The implementation of automated verification systems can help streamline the KYC process and expedite payouts. However, these systems must be accurate and compliant with data protection regulations. Another critical consideration is fraud prevention. Casinos must implement sophisticated fraud detection systems to identify and prevent fraudulent transactions. This includes monitoring player activity, verifying player identities, and investigating suspicious withdrawals. The integration of multiple payment methods is also essential to cater to player preferences. Some players may prefer e-wallets, while others may opt for bank transfers or credit cards. Offering a variety of options increases convenience and caters to a wider audience. Operators also need to consider currency conversion rates and fees, especially for players who are not using Icelandic króna (ISK). Transparent and competitive exchange rates are essential for maintaining player satisfaction. Furthermore, the responsible gaming aspect is crucial. Casinos must implement measures to prevent problem gambling, including setting deposit limits, offering self-exclusion options, and providing access to resources for problem gamblers. The Icelandic government has shown a commitment to responsible gaming, and operators must align their practices with these values. Payment Methods and Technology

The choice of payment methods is critical for offering fast payouts. E-wallets such as Skrill and Neteller are often favored for their speed and convenience. Cryptocurrencies, while still relatively niche, are gaining traction due to their fast transaction times and decentralized nature. Bank transfers remain a popular option, but processing times can vary depending on the bank and the payment provider. Operators should integrate with multiple payment providers to offer players a range of choices. The technology infrastructure supporting fast payouts must be robust and secure. This includes secure payment gateways, automated verification systems, and fraud detection tools. The use of blockchain technology can potentially improve the speed and transparency of transactions. However, operators must carefully evaluate the regulatory implications of using cryptocurrencies. The implementation of mobile-friendly payment solutions is also essential, as a significant portion of online casino traffic comes from mobile devices. This includes optimizing the user interface for mobile devices and offering mobile-specific payment options. The integration of real-time payment tracking systems can provide players with up-to-the-minute information on the status of their withdrawals. This enhances transparency and builds trust. Furthermore, operators should invest in robust data analytics to monitor payment trends and identify areas for improvement. This includes analyzing processing times, identifying bottlenecks, and optimizing payment processes. The use of artificial intelligence (AI) can also help automate fraud detection and improve the efficiency of payment processing.
